Generating a Bill of Material
For 3D files, you can obtain a list with a count of the parts required for manufacturing the item featured in the file.
To generate a Bill of Material (BOM):
- From the Analysis menu, select Generate Bill of Material.
The Bill of Material dialog box appears.
- To sort the list numerically, click the Count column header.
To sort the list alphabetically, click the Part Name column header.
- To view a part or parts on the model, select the parts from the Part Name column.
Note: To select more than one part, press the Shift or Control key while selecting.
The parts are highlighted on the model and in the Model Tree.
- To save the Bill of Material, click Export.
The Export BOM dialog box appears.Enter a file name or browse to locate the directory where you want to store the file, then click Save.
AutoVue saves the results in a .csv (Comma Separated Values) or .xml file.
- Click Close to close the Bill of Material dialog box.
